Why Choose Digital Video Surveillance Systems
By Brad | January 28, 2009
If you’re in the market for a video surveillance system, you’ll likely feel overwhelmed by the choices you have before purchasing. After all, there are a wide variety of different security systems available to homeowners and business owners.
Experts claim the best option for those in need of private security, loss prevention, emergency management or business security is digital video surveillance systems.
Most of the best digital video surveillance systems offer the following:
- Better communication and collaboration
- Ability to be proactive with threat detection
- A durable system that will last for years and not easily become obsolete
- A network security monitoring system that offers security
- Overall reduction in false alarms
- Reduction in human error often associated with older systems
- Larger surveillance monitoring areas
- Digital camera support from the manufacturer or the installers
- The ability to utilize less people to operate the system
- An easy-to-use monitoring system
- A reduction in costs (less security personnel needed, upgraded longevity of equipment)
- Easy to use interface, making it easy for all team members to learn the new system
Overall, if you’re planning to get a new security system anytime in the next few years, it’s best to go with a digital video surveillance system. Otherwise you’ll be paying money for a system that may be obsolete by the time you finish having it installed.
A digital video surveillance system can allow business owners to know exactly what is going on in their place of business, at all times.
